Research Objectives
The primary objectives of this quantitative study are to:
1. Explore the correlation between socioeconomic status and educational attainment.
2. Investigate the impact of a new teaching methodology on students' academic performance.
3. Identify the factors influencing consumer purchasing behavior in the digital age.
4. Examine the association between workplace diversity and organizational productivity.
Methodology
To achieve our research objectives, we will employ the following quantitative research methods:
1. Survey Questionnaires: Conducting structured surveys will enable us to gather large-scale data from a diverse sample, facilitating statistical analyses to draw generalizable conclusions.
2. Controlled Experiments: Implementing controlled experiments will allow us to observe cause-and-effect relationships, providing valuable insights into the impact of specific interventions or changes.
3. Secondary Data Analysis: Utilizing existing datasets from reputable sources will supplement our research with historical or comparative information, maximizing the scope and depth of our findings.
Participant Selection
The process of participant selection will vary based on the specific research design. For survey questionnaires and controlled experiments, random sampling methods will be employed to ensure the representativeness of the sample. In the case of secondary data analysis, publicly available datasets with relevant variables will be carefully selected to align with the research objectives.
Data Analysis
The data analysis phase of this quantitative research will involve applying advanced statistical techniques to the collected data. The chosen analytical methods will depend on the nature of the research questions and the types of data obtained. Common statistical approaches include:
The data analysis phase of this quantitative research will be the cornerstone of our investigation, as it involves processing the collected data and drawing meaningful conclusions. By employing a range of advanced statistical techniques, we aim to extract valuable insights and validate our research hypotheses. The chosen analytical methods will be tailored to address the specific research questions and the types of data obtained.
1. Descriptive Statistics: Descriptive statistics will be the first step in the data analysis process. We will use these techniques to summarize and present the main characteristics of the data collected through survey questionnaires and experiments. Measures such as mean, median, standard deviation, and percentages will provide a clear and concise overview of the data, offering a snapshot of the participants' responses and performance.
2. Inferential Statistics: Inferential statistics will play a pivotal role in drawing broader conclusions from our research findings. By applying these techniques, we will make inferences about the target population based on the data collected from the sample. Hypothesis testing will allow us to assess the significance of relationships between variables and test the validity of our research hypotheses. Regression analysis will be utilized to explore cause-and-effect relationships and assess the strength and direction of associations between variables.
3. Data Mining: In research scenarios involving large datasets, data mining techniques will be employed to uncover hidden patterns, correlations, and associations. By using algorithms such as clustering and association rule mining, we can identify groups or segments of participants with similar characteristics or behaviors. Data mining will also help us discover meaningful patterns that may not be immediately apparent from the raw data, providing deeper insights into consumer behavior, academic performance, or workplace dynamics.
4. Validity and Reliability Checks: Ensuring the validity and reliability of our data is of paramount importance in quantitative research. We will conduct rigorous checks to verify the accuracy and consistency of the collected information. Internal validity will be assessed to ascertain whether the research design effectively measures the intended variables, while external validity will examine the generalizability of our findings to the larger population.
5. Subgroup Analysis: In certain research designs, we may explore subgroup analysis to compare specific groups within the sample.
For instance, we might analyze the impact of the new teaching methodology on students of different age groups or socioeconomic backgrounds. Subgroup analysis will allow us to identify any variations or differences in the research outcomes across different segments of the sample.
6. Visualization Techniques: To enhance the presentation of our findings, we will employ data visualization techniques. Graphs, charts, and plots will be used to illustrate statistical trends and relationships, making the research results more accessible and engaging for a wider audience.
